注册服务进入领事时,权限被拒绝

时间:2020-02-25 06:28:36

标签: kubernetes-helm consul spring-cloud-consul

我使用官方的Helm存储库(https://github.com/hashicorp/consul-helm.git)安装consul,并使用mount目录中acl-tokens.json文件中的令牌进行权限验证。在spring cloud consul中使用此令牌时,我发现许可被拒绝。另一个困惑是为什么在领事ui中输入令牌后,只会出现一条消息,提示令牌正确或错误,并且不会跳转到策略管理页面。尝试通过传统方式安装consul后,我发现在consul ui的acl中输入令牌后,它将跳至策略管理页面。

这是我的领事头盔配置文件

global:
  image: consul:1.7.0
  imageK8S: hashicorp/consul-k8s:0.11.0
  bootstrapACLs: true
  datacenter: minidc
server:
  replicas: 1
  bootstrapExpect: 1
  storageClass: consul-data
dns:
  enabled: false
ui:
  service:
    type: NodePort

为什么会这样?我的配置文件不正确还是令牌错误?

0 个答案:

没有答案